Support Group
Monthly sessions are held at easily accessible facilities within the inner city. Each one-hour group session provides:

* Education: Professionals present a variety of topics and engage members in stimulating discussions to increase knowledge about various aspects of breast cancer, from a medical and social perspective
* Support: Non-threatening, mutual, emotional support is offered while enjoying a healthy meal after each meeting
* Socialization: Time is allotted for members to relax and socialize before and after dining. Sub-groups have formed that meet aside from group sessions that provide fellowship for those without an outlet or formal support system
Community Outreach
* Educational Presentations: Information on breast cancer to the target community of under served African American women
* Pamper with a Purpose: A city wide program directed to educate younger African American women and treat them to a “pamper session” (manicures, massages, hand massages, make-overs), BSE training, lunch, and gifts
* Literature Distribution: Breast cancer educational materials are distributed to beauty and nail salons, churches, medical offices, senior centers, and mammography sites
* HOT PINK LINE: An information and referral phone line for the newly diagnosed, relapsed patients or survivors. This resource is maintained by a breast cancer survivor

GEM (Going the Extra Mile)
* Under professional supervision, participants set goals for exercise, diet and adherence to address overall health and augment survival. Participants agree to:
o Exercise at least three (3) times per week
o Attend nutritional cooking classes
o Learn the value of portion control, healthy food selection and preparation
Financial Assistance - we are the only organization in this area to provide the level of assistance
The following criteria must be met in order to receive consideration for financial assistance-
* Must be a loyal member of the Carin' and Sharin' Breast Cancer Education and Support Group
* Must be in treatment for breast cancer, unable to work and have limited income
* Must have exhausted all community, family, and church resources
* Must not have a working spouse in the home
* Must have attended group meetings at least 3 times prior to applying for assistance
* Must be committed to educating others about breast cancer
* A member who has been dropped from GEM for lack of attendance cannot receive assistance for one year
